The short version
Researchers are looking at a natural blood protein as a way to carry cancer drugs into brain tumors.
What was studied. This is a review paper. What they found. The brain has a natural barrier that keeps many drugs out of tumor tissue. The authors report that albumin based carriers helped get more drug into brain tumors in lab and animal testing. In early human studies, doctors paired albumin bound paclitaxel with gentle ultrasound and tiny bubbles that help open that barrier. What this means, and what it doesn't
What it could mean: This is a possible way to make existing chemo drugs work better in the brain, not a new drug. It is being tried in people, but only in early studies. The authors say three things still need to be proven: that the drug really reaches the right spots, that doctors can tell which patients it will help, and that the barrier can be opened the same way each time.
What it doesn't mean: This does not mean a new treatment is available. It is a review of where the science stands, not a new study result. Most of the evidence comes from the lab and from animals. The human work so far only shows that more drug reaches the tumor area. It does not show that people live longer or feel better. This is not a cure, and it is not something you can ask for as standard care today.
